Embodiment 1

[0025] The present embodiment provides a bionic-based high-purity hypochlorous acid hydrogel, according to the following method:

[0026] The first step is to prepare bionic-based high-purity hypochlorous acid water;

[0027] The preparation method of bionic high-purity hypochlorous acid disinfection water, the configuration amount m of the immobilized methyl rhenium trioxide catalyst is 800mg, the mass concentration of hydrogen peroxide is 3%, and the mass concentration of sodium chloride is 6%. The mass concentration of hydrochloric acid is 0.3%. The mixing ratio of purified water: hydrogen peroxide: sodium chloride: hydrochloric acid is 200:0.5:1:0.15. The catalytic reaction was carried out at room temperature. After the reaction, the content of hypochlorous acid was measured by DPD spectrophotometry, and the content of hypochlorous acid reached 205.6mg / L; the pH value was measured with a portable pH meter, and the pH value was 5.78.

Abstract

The invention discloses high-purity hypochlorous acid hydrogel based on bionics and a preparation method, and belongs to the technical field of biomedical materials. According to the method, a generation mode of hypochlorous acid in human neutrophil is imitated, hydrogen peroxide, sodium chloride and hydrochloric acid with a certain concentration are used as raw materials, methylrhenium trioxide is used as a catalyst to prepare a high-purity hypochlorous acid solution, and meanwhile, the methylrhenium trioxide catalyst is recycled by adopting a reverse osmosis filter membrane filtration method. The hypochlorous acid hydrogel can be prepared by taking the high-purity hypochlorous acid water prepared by the method as a raw material, adding a gelling agent and taking alkaline electrolyzed water as a pH (Potential of Hydrogen) regulator. The hypochlorous acid water obtained by the invention is higher in purity and convenient to prepare, and the prepared hydrogel has an excellent antibacterial effect.

technical field [0001] The invention discloses a method for preparing bionic high-purity hypochlorous acid water and its gel, belonging to the technical field of biomedical materials. Background technique [0002] The human immune system can resist the invasion of external pathogens, largely because the immune system produces highly active chemical substances, such as reactive oxygen species (ROS), to produce an effective and rapid bactericidal response. Mitochondrial membrane-bound reduced coenzyme II (hereinafter referred to as NADPH) is the main enzyme for ROS production. During neutrophil activation, respiration produces hydrogen peroxide (H 2 o 2 ), while the activated myeloperoxidase (MPO) in Cl - and H + In the presence of H 2 o 2 Converted to hypochlorous acid (HOCl).
